Top Palestinian security official wants to quit

Published April 23rd, 2007 - 11:28 GMT

The top Palestinian security official submitted his resignation during a Cabinet meeting Monday, but the prime minister refused to accept it, senior government officials said.

 

Interior Minister Hani Kawasmeh conveyed the Cabinet he wanted to quit, according to Mohammed Madhoun, a top aide to Palestinian Prime Minister Ismail Haniyeh of Hamas. Haniyeh refused to accept the resignation, Madhoun said, according to the AP.

 

Kawasmeh had threatened to step down because of lack of progress in reforming the security forces.

 

Earlier this month, the Cabinet gave the nod to a plan proposed by Kawasmeh to reform the security forces and fight increasing lawlessness in the Palestinian territories.
